Manulife does not specify a minimum deposit requirement for most of its banking and savings accounts, such as Manulife account products. However, for some of its investment products, like ILAS, there may be a minimum premium or contribution required to activate the policy. From my perspective, this flexibility is beneficial for new savers who might not have large sums to deposit upfront. It makes Manulife investments accessible for people with varying financial capabilities. However, those looking for more sophisticated investment products should inquire about any minimum investment levels that apply to specific plans, as these might differ from product to product.
